NAD+ Deficiency: Indicators , Reasons & Potential Approaches
A decline in NAD+ levels is increasingly recognized as a factor to aging's conditions and functional degradation . Frequently observed indicators can include tiredness, mental impairment , physical weakness , and poor tissue restoration. Several contributing factors exist , such as hereditary factors , poor diet , ongoing inflammation , and experience to environmental agents. Promising strategies being explored encompass NAD+ enhancement through nutritional additions like nicotinamide riboside (NR) , nicotinamide mononucleotide (NMN), or through lifestyle changes, like consistent physical activity and dietary restriction . More investigation is needed to fully understand the lasting impact and maximize corrective strategies .
